diff options
author | Wang Mingyu <wangmy@fujitsu.com> | 2023-04-10 16:27:43 +0800 |
---|---|---|
committer | Khem Raj <raj.khem@gmail.com> | 2023-04-10 09:39:38 -0700 |
commit | 02331987d0be340f17760efccd606a8ebd15b864 (patch) | |
tree | 6e9a666ffa34563f598706f89f85a8c104dded22 | |
parent | 05dda95465c98c8617bd2790a73dee796e834060 (diff) | |
download | meta-openembedded-02331987d0be340f17760efccd606a8ebd15b864.tar.gz |
poppler: upgrade 23.03.0 -> 23.04.0
Changelog:
=========
core:
* Fix memory issue when signing fails. Issue #1372
* Internal improvements of signature related code
* CairoOutputDev: improve type3 font rendering
* Fix memory leak in GlobalParams::findSystemFontFileForFamilyAndStyle
utils:
* pdftocairo: Fix crash in some special situations
* pdfsig: allow holes in -dump signature list
* pdfsig: Support --help
Signed-off-by: Wang Mingyu <wangmy@fujitsu.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
-rw-r--r-- | meta-oe/recipes-support/poppler/poppler/0001-cmake-Do-not-use-isystem.patch | 10 | ||||
-rw-r--r-- | meta-oe/recipes-support/poppler/poppler_23.04.0.bb (renamed from meta-oe/recipes-support/poppler/poppler_23.03.0.bb) | 2 |
2 files changed, 5 insertions, 7 deletions
diff --git a/meta-oe/recipes-support/poppler/poppler/0001-cmake-Do-not-use-isystem.patch b/meta-oe/recipes-support/poppler/poppler/0001-cmake-Do-not-use-isystem.patch index 44a22963a..b4e3fb05e 100644 --- a/meta-oe/recipes-support/poppler/poppler/0001-cmake-Do-not-use-isystem.patch +++ b/meta-oe/recipes-support/poppler/poppler/0001-cmake-Do-not-use-isystem.patch | |||
@@ -1,4 +1,4 @@ | |||
1 | From 51a2a1e4d8ca4040a6a7eac398cb704da35f39e5 Mon Sep 17 00:00:00 2001 | 1 | From 04686340c4cd375a17d60d31bf6943367cc33214 Mon Sep 17 00:00:00 2001 |
2 | From: Khem Raj <raj.khem@gmail.com> | 2 | From: Khem Raj <raj.khem@gmail.com> |
3 | Date: Sat, 21 Jan 2023 03:09:08 -0800 | 3 | Date: Sat, 21 Jan 2023 03:09:08 -0800 |
4 | Subject: [PATCH] cmake: Do not use -isystem | 4 | Subject: [PATCH] cmake: Do not use -isystem |
@@ -28,6 +28,7 @@ but instead of prepending, it will append to system headers and the | |||
28 | issue is addressed | 28 | issue is addressed |
29 | 29 | ||
30 | Signed-off-by: Khem Raj <raj.khem@gmail.com> | 30 | Signed-off-by: Khem Raj <raj.khem@gmail.com> |
31 | |||
31 | --- | 32 | --- |
32 | CMakeLists.txt | 4 ++-- | 33 | CMakeLists.txt | 4 ++-- |
33 | glib/CMakeLists.txt | 4 ++-- | 34 | glib/CMakeLists.txt | 4 ++-- |
@@ -38,7 +39,7 @@ Signed-off-by: Khem Raj <raj.khem@gmail.com> | |||
38 | 6 files changed, 16 insertions(+), 16 deletions(-) | 39 | 6 files changed, 16 insertions(+), 16 deletions(-) |
39 | 40 | ||
40 | diff --git a/CMakeLists.txt b/CMakeLists.txt | 41 | diff --git a/CMakeLists.txt b/CMakeLists.txt |
41 | index 4768ac8..cdc014d 100644 | 42 | index c6c757c..5f1c540 100644 |
42 | --- a/CMakeLists.txt | 43 | --- a/CMakeLists.txt |
43 | +++ b/CMakeLists.txt | 44 | +++ b/CMakeLists.txt |
44 | @@ -603,10 +603,10 @@ add_library(poppler ${poppler_SRCS}) | 45 | @@ -603,10 +603,10 @@ add_library(poppler ${poppler_SRCS}) |
@@ -53,7 +54,7 @@ index 4768ac8..cdc014d 100644 | |||
53 | + target_include_directories(poppler PRIVATE ${LCMS2_INCLUDE_DIR}) | 54 | + target_include_directories(poppler PRIVATE ${LCMS2_INCLUDE_DIR}) |
54 | endif() | 55 | endif() |
55 | generate_export_header(poppler BASE_NAME poppler-private EXPORT_FILE_NAME "${CMAKE_CURRENT_BINARY_DIR}/poppler_private_export.h") | 56 | generate_export_header(poppler BASE_NAME poppler-private EXPORT_FILE_NAME "${CMAKE_CURRENT_BINARY_DIR}/poppler_private_export.h") |
56 | set_target_properties(poppler PROPERTIES VERSION 126.0.0 SOVERSION 126) | 57 | set_target_properties(poppler PROPERTIES VERSION 127.0.0 SOVERSION 127) |
57 | diff --git a/glib/CMakeLists.txt b/glib/CMakeLists.txt | 58 | diff --git a/glib/CMakeLists.txt b/glib/CMakeLists.txt |
58 | index 52e8687..08ab39a 100644 | 59 | index 52e8687..08ab39a 100644 |
59 | --- a/glib/CMakeLists.txt | 60 | --- a/glib/CMakeLists.txt |
@@ -187,6 +188,3 @@ index 1c3ebcb..bc1840a 100644 | |||
187 | endif() | 188 | endif() |
188 | install(TARGETS pdftops DESTINATION bin) | 189 | install(TARGETS pdftops DESTINATION bin) |
189 | install(FILES pdftops.1 DESTINATION ${CMAKE_INSTALL_MANDIR}/man1) | 190 | install(FILES pdftops.1 DESTINATION ${CMAKE_INSTALL_MANDIR}/man1) |
190 | -- | ||
191 | 2.39.1 | ||
192 | |||
diff --git a/meta-oe/recipes-support/poppler/poppler_23.03.0.bb b/meta-oe/recipes-support/poppler/poppler_23.04.0.bb index 165e155ec..19bdce4d8 100644 --- a/meta-oe/recipes-support/poppler/poppler_23.03.0.bb +++ b/meta-oe/recipes-support/poppler/poppler_23.04.0.bb | |||
@@ -8,7 +8,7 @@ SRC_URI = "http://poppler.freedesktop.org/${BP}.tar.xz \ | |||
8 | file://basename-include.patch \ | 8 | file://basename-include.patch \ |
9 | file://0001-cmake-Do-not-use-isystem.patch \ | 9 | file://0001-cmake-Do-not-use-isystem.patch \ |
10 | " | 10 | " |
11 | SRC_URI[sha256sum] = "b04148bf849c1965ada7eff6be4685130e3a18a84e0cce73bf9bc472ec32f2b4" | 11 | SRC_URI[sha256sum] = "b6d893dc7dcd4138b9e9df59a13c59695e50e80dc5c2cacee0674670693951a1" |
12 | 12 | ||
13 | DEPENDS = "fontconfig zlib cairo lcms glib-2.0" | 13 | DEPENDS = "fontconfig zlib cairo lcms glib-2.0" |
14 | 14 | ||